Effect of Accumulative Bending Conditions on Grain Refinement on Hot-rolled Sheet (Development of Grain Refining Technology by Accumulative Bending Process)

2012 
As a technology to manufacture fine-grained steel, accumulative bending process after hot rolling was proposed, and multi-bending equipment of laboratory scale were established. The effects of accumulative bending on microstructure and ferrite grain size by changing the thermomechanical conditions were investigated. As the results, a microstructure with the grain size of 2.2μm was obtained at specimen surface by accumulative bending after hot rolling in the optimized thermal condition. By the results of FE analysis, it was cleared that equivalent strain was accumulated on not only surface but also center of thickness.
